GOOG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2014 in Review

1,715 of the 3,447 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Alphabet (Google) Class C (GOOG) for Q3 2014, worth a combined $263B — down 0.12% from $263B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 95 funds opened new GOOG positions and 62 closed out — a net gain of 33 holders — while 772 added to existing stakes and 662 trimmed.

The largest buyer was Eaton Vance Management, adding an estimated $640M. The largest seller was Norges Bank, cutting an estimated $2.22B.
